Mt. Moon is a mountain chain in northern Kanto, between Pewter City in the west and Cerulean City in the east. Mt. Moon is known for being one of the few places where wild Clefairy can be found. Not to mention the famous frequent meteor falls. The shards of meteorites that fall here become Moon Stones, which is why it's named Mt. Moon. The mountain is also known for being home to Pokémon Fossils.
This is apparent by looking at the trainers who come here to seek valuable and rare items. But you will find many Elite Pokémon in this mountain chain or the forest in front of it. That's why only the brave and powerful trainers dare to enter this mountain chain.
Regular people and weak trainers have to take a detour to get to Cerulean City.
